Also, you may have other expenses to consider before you buy investment property, such as homeowners association dues, cleaning services, flood insurance, and utilities.

For tax purposes, the interest on an investment property home loan is seen as a business expense. Therefore, all interest payments can be deducted from the property owner’s income at tax time. Interest for an owner-occupier home loan, on the other hand, is not deductible.

Properties that are not going to be occupied by the borrower are referred to as investment properties and are more likely to go into default than owner-occupied homes. Mortgages on homes that will be occupied by the borrower as their principal residence are least likely to go into default and foreclosure.
